Third Year Law Dinner Tomorrow

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The annual dinner for the third year class in the Law School will be held tomorrow at 7 o'clock in the American House, Boston. Several of the members of the Faculty of the Law School will be present, and will probably speak, and E. H. Abbott, B. V. Kanaley, G. R. Westfeldt, and H. G. Wright, of the class, will be called upon to speak by E. R. Buckner, the toastmaster.

Tickets, at $2 each, may be obtained from the following members of the dinner committee: P. Dana, C. N. Perkins, and G. R. Westfeldt.
